Apple’s Foldable iPhone: The Future of Durability and Design
The world of foldable smartphones has been making waves in the tech industry, and Apple is set to join the party with its upcoming foldable iPhone. According to analyst Ming-Chi Kuo, Apple has chosen to use liquid metal in the hinges of its foldable device to improve durability and reduce screen creasing. Liquid Metal: The Solution
Liquid metal is a material that is manufactured using a die-casting process. It’s a key component in addressing the issues with foldable devices, as it can enhance screen flatness and minimize crease marks. Apple has previously used liquid metal in smaller components like SIM ejector pins, but this will be its first major use of the material in a critical mechanical part.
Dongguan EonTec: The Exclusive Supplier
According to Kuo, Dongguan EonTec will be the exclusive supplier of liquid metal for Apple’s foldable iPhone. This partnership will ensure that Apple receives high-quality liquid metal that meets its exacting standards.
Design and Specifications
The foldable iPhone is expected to feature a 7.8-inch main display when unfolded and a 5.5-inch cover display. The device will adopt a book-style design similar to Samsung’s Galaxy Z Fold, rather than a clamshell form factor. The device is also expected to include two rear cameras, a single front-facing camera, and Touch ID integrated into the power button.
Mass Production and Launch
Mass production of the foldable iPhone is anticipated to begin in the fourth quarter of 2026, suggesting a potential launch in late 2026 or early 2027.
